Leo is an initiative to launch a constellation of Low Earth Orbit satellites that will provide low-latency, high-speed broadband connectivity to unserved and underserved communities around the world. We are the premier payload processing facility, providing exceptional value to our customers, defining industry excellence through continuous innovation, and inspiring others to follow our lead.
The Payload Processing Technology Manager will lead the deployment, operation, maintenance, and improvement of electrical ground support equipment utilized throughout the Payload Processing Facility located in Merritt Island, Florida as well as French Guiana. This individual will work closely with and manage engineering and manufacturing teams that integrate Kuiper satellites with dispenser and launch vehicle hardware.
The Payload Processing Technology Manager is a technical leader of the team, providing guidance on many aspects including but not limited to ground support equipment within the payload processing facilities, testing requirements, facility and equipment planning, integration and test application implementation and improvement, design for manufacturability, and project management.
The ideal candidate is comfortable in a highly technical setting and leads collaboration with other departments to reach the best solution to any problem and is able to technically challenge assumptions and requirements of these departments including avionics, networking, and harnessing.
Additionally, a Payload Processing Technology Manager is expected to set objectives for the team overall, not only identifying the right long term strategies but implementing them on their assemblies and responsibilities, leading by example first and then by instruction. They'll have extensive experience in space hardware integration and test as well as associated ground support equipment.
Key job responsibilities
• Lead a team of engineers and technicians to support multiple processing facilities and launch sites
• Maintain budget and staffing plans for the payload processing technology team
• Establish and maintain standards for the production and maintenance of electrical ground support hardware and associated software/networks
• Assist in planning new facilities for storage, processing, and launch preparation of satellites and other flight hardware
• Direct the maintenance, calibration, and upgrade of instrumentation racks, vehicle power supplies, harnesses, and miscellaneous ground support equipment
• Coordinate cable harness shop operations including work orders, procurement, new harness builds, and existing cable harness diagnosis and repair
• Interface with internal and external stakeholders to establish power and telecom to facilities and work cells
• Ensuring that all work scope is carried out in a safe manner by authoring/reviewing job hazard analyses and ensuring team training compliance
• Must be willing and able to perform extended travel up to 25% annually, either domestically or internationally as business needs demand
• Able to obtain and maintain a US Passport & must meet customs entry requirements to include but not limited to: Yellow Fever vaccine and other immunization requirements as recommended by the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ention
• Able to pass Kennedy Space Center background checks

Amazon.com, Inc., commonly known as Amazon, is an American multinational technology company. It was foun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994 and initially started as an online marketplace for books. Since then, Amazon has expanded its operations and become one of the largest e-commerce companies in the world. Amazon's primary business is its online retail platform, where customers can purchase a vast array of products, including electronics, clothing, books, home goods, and much more. The company offers a convenient and user-friendly shopping experience, with features such as fast shipping, customer reviews, and personalized recommendations. In addition to its e-commerce platform, Amazon has diversified its business into various other areas. One of its notable ventures is Amazon Web Services (AWS), a comprehensive cloud computing platform that provides services such as storage, compute power, and database management to individuals and businesses. AWS has become a leader in the cloud computing industry, powering many websites and applications worldwide. Amazon has also developed its own consumer electronics, including the popular Amazon Kindle e-reader, Fire tablets, Fire TV streaming devices, and the Alexa-powered Echo smart speakers. The Alexa voice assistant, integrated into these devices, allows users to interact with their devices using voice commands, perform tasks, and access information. Furthermore, Amazon has expanded into media and entertainment. It operates Prime Video, a streaming service that offers a wide range of movies, TV shows, and original content. Amazon Music provides a platform for streaming and purchasing digital music, while Audible offers audiobooks and other audio content. The company's commitment to customer satisfaction and convenience is demonstrated by its membership program, Amazon Prime. Prime members receive various benefits, including free two-day shipping, access to streaming services, exclusive deals, and more.
